SUGAR SNAP PEAS WITH PARSLEY
Provided by Rachael Ray : Food Network
Categories side-dish
Time 13m
Yield 6 servings
Number Of Ingredients 5
Steps:
- Place peas in pot and add 1 inch water. Add a little salt, a teaspoon of sugar and a couple of pats of butter to the pot. Bring water to a boil. Reduce heat to simmer. Cover and cook until peas are tender but still bright green, 7 to 8 minutes. Remove from heat. Add chopped parsley. Transfer peas to a serving dish.
SUGAR SNAP PEAS WITH RICOTTA, MINT AND LEMON
Steps:
- 1. Line a fine-mesh sieve with cheesecloth or a clean dish towel and set over a bowl. Place ricotta in sieve and refrigerate overnight, until cheese loses much of its water content and thickens. 2. In a small bowl, whisk ricotta and 2 tablespoons oil until smooth. Season with kosher salt and pepper to taste. Continue to whisk until fluffy and creamy. Set aside. 3. Bring a large pot of salted water to a boil. Blanch peas in boiling water until bright green, 30-40 seconds. Drain and transfer to a large bowl of salted ice water. Once peas are chilled, drain and spread out on a clean dish towel to dry. 4. Rinse large bowl and dry. Add peas, scallions, parsley, mint, ¼ teaspoon pepper, lemon juice and remaining 2 tablespoons oil, and stir to combine. 5. To serve, divide ricotta evenly among four plates and top each serving with ½ cup peas. Finish with a drizzle of oil and a sprinkle of sea salt.

SUGAR SNAP PEA SALAD WITH RADISHES, MINT AND RICOTTA SALATA
There's a reason pea salad is usually slathered in mayonnaise. Just try to get those tiny rolling orbs to stay on your fork without it. That's why when it comes to pea salads, choose sugar snaps. They have the same bright sweetness as shelled peas but, eaten pod and all (no shucking required), they're easier to grab. Here, raw sugar snap peas are tossed with radishes, fresh mint, ricotta salata and a simple lemon-balsamic vinaigrette for a easy salad that's sweet, salty, creamy and fresh tasting.
Provided by Melissa Clark
Categories easy, quick, salads and dressings, side dish
Time 10m
Yield 4 servings
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- In a large bowl, toss together the radishes, peas, ricotta and mint.
- Using a knife or a mortar and pestle, make a paste of the garlic and salt. Place in a small bowl and add the lemon juice and balsamic vinegar and stir well to combine. Drizzle in the olive oil, stirring constantly, and add pepper to taste.
- Pour dressing over salad and toss well to combine. Taste and add more salt and pepper if necessary.

SUGAR SNAP PEAS WITH MINT
Simple and quick to prepare. Sugar snap peas are quickly fried with green onion and garlic, and tossed with fresh mint leaves. Wonderful use for spring garden vegetables. Serve hot or at room temperature.
Provided by ORNERY
Categories Side Dish Vegetables Green Peas
Time 10m
Yield 4
Number Of Ingredients 7
Steps:
- Heat o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Add the sugar snap peas, green onion, and garlic. Season with salt and pepper. Stir-fry for 4 minutes, then remove from heat and stir in the mint leaves.
